Tough Loss at Home for Pacers
Raleigh, NC--The Pacers lost a tough game to Otterbein College tonight at the Hermann Student Center (66-42). Peace finished the first period down by just 6 points but scored only 2 field-goals in the second half. The Cardinals came out strong in the second to go up quickly by 14. The Pacers never recovered shooting only 23% on the game.
Junior forward Lauren Seeger (Greensboro, NC/Page) played a tough game against the strong bigs of Otterbein. Seeger grabbed a team-high 6 rebounds and scored 7 points in the loss. Sophomore guard LeAnne Horne (Monroe, NC/Parkwood) led the Pacers with 12 points and 3 assists. Teammate junior Christy Freeman (Lumberton, NC/Lumberton) added 11 scoring 2 from behind the arc.
Peace will recover from this first loss of the season as they prepare to hit the road Friday. During the final weeks of the semester the team travels first to Macon, GA to host Wesleyan College this Saturday for a 2:00pm tip-off. The Pacers remain in North Carolina next week with a visit to Salem College in Winston-Salem Wednesday, December 5. Shortly after final exams, Peace jumps to Newport News Apprentice School for the final game of 2007. Tip-off begins at 2:00pm Saturday, December 15.
